Home Alone First Week

My owner told me on the weekend that vacation was over and they would have to go back to work. I didn’t understand until Monday we woke up earlier than usual. We went out, I did my business. We came back in and we ate breakfast. Then my owner went back into bedroom. They were getting ready for work. Moments later my owner was ready to go. I was taken back outside one more time. Then my owner got my water bowl, placed it in cage. Then I was coaxed inside. I reluctantly went in and my owner closed the door. I was now locked in a cage. My owner said good-bye and left for work. Well, I didn’t really like being locked in cage. I had a blanket and water but felt closed in. I laid down to rest but it was too much. No one was in the home. I felt bored. I just had one toy but you could not just have fun when you locked in a cage. How, long will my owner be gone. Minutes turned to hours. I curled up for awhile to sleep. I woke and decided enough was a enough. I test the cage for weak spots. There had to be a way to get out. What was under blanket, it seem to move. It was a tray. I started trying to push at it to make it move out. After awhile it did and I moved tray out. Carpet under paws much better. I tried to unhook cage but no such luck. Then what seem like eternity, I heard door open and my owner came back home. Yeah, I was so happy. My owner took a look at what I did and shook their head. I was not one who would enjoy the cage. My owner tried have me in cage but by end of week it was good-bye cage. One of my attempts was somewhat a success since I got one of the cage sides to come down. I think I tried to squeeze through but couldn’t break free. My owner gave up and started making the bedroom dog proof. I was still not trusted to full house when owner was gone.
